Based on your point, you cannot compare them on their motives, but you certainly can, and we have, compared the people who frequent the organizations.

Having biked, walked, street car'd past that intersection at all times of day/night, and all days of the week, the corner is sketch at any time. It could be a Tuesday at 4pm, it could be Friday at 2am, its always weird there.

There are just too many interacting factors there to completely blame the zone for that area's problems. The CAMH, the annex to the north, china town to the south, computer heaven to the west, and the uni to the east. Each invites its own cast of weirdo characters, and because the traffic is so heavy, your chances of seeing any of these people goes up.

Honestly, the downtown core of TO is filled with crazy people. Collage and Spadina isn't that different.
